IBM Fault Analyzer for z/OS, IBM File Manager for z/OS, and IBM Application Performance Analyzer for z/OS all released a new version in October of last year! This milestone is huge for these products that are key to your organizations’ DevOps application development. 

IBM Fault Analyzer for z/OS (FA) is designed to help improve developer productivity and help decrease deployment costs by assisting in the analysis and response of application failures. Understanding the root causes of ABENDS (applications abnormally ending) can be time consuming; FA helps enterprises harvest information on the ABEND, enabling a quicker response time.

FA 15.1.0 delivers:

  • New IDIUTIL LISTHFDUP control statement along with a corresponding LISTHFDUP user exit are provided.

  • An ALIGN optional parameter is provided for the DUMP and DUMPA user exit report formatting tags, as well as the REXX LIST command.

  • New GPREGn_VALID fields (where n is 0-15) is added to the UFM data area.

FA 15.1.1 delivers Japanese translations

IBM File Manager for z/OS (FM) enables manipulation of production, test, and development data in a variety of data stores, including Db2 for z/OS, IMS, CICS®, MQ, data sets, and IBM Hierarchical File System (HFS) files.

FM 15.1.0 delivers:

  • The indexed search provides a way to perform a fast search across one or more partitioned data sets. The results are displayed in the index search report containing the list of matching words, the number of lines where the word occurs, the number of data sets containing occurrences of the word, and the number of members.

  • Improved the usability and task orientation of the documentation that explains how File Manager can use FM/CICS to access CICS resources from different environments.

  • Two new options added to the Db2® CSV Export Options panels and the DBX (Export) batch command: LEADING=YES/NO and TRAILING= YES/NO. These options specify if leading and trailing blanks within Db2 CHAR and VARCHAR columns are to be included in the CSV exported data set. By default, leading blanks are included and trailing blanks are not included. 

  • FM/Db2 supports Db2® version 13.

  • New versions of CICS Transaction Server, Enterprise COBOL, Enterprise PL/I, and Automatic Binary Optimizer are supported:

    • CICS Transaction Server for z/OS 6.1.

    • Enterprise COBOL for z/OS 6.4.

    • IBM Enterprise PL/I for z/OS 6.1.

    • Automatic Binary Optimizer for z/OS 2.2

  • The default value for the FM/CICS FMN3POPI option, START, is now START=TASK. In previous versions, the default value was START=BATCH. 

  • Removed the USERLMS parameter from the LMS File Manager option in the FMN0POPI macro statement.

  • The security method using the FMNSECUR security exit has been removed from the product.

FM 15.1.1 delivers Japanese translations.

IBM Application Performance Analyzer for z/OS (APA) identifies z/OS application performance and response time problems and assists in reducing resource consumption. It can be customized to provide a performance view of an application and the statements responsible for performance degradation.

APA 15.1.0 delivers:

  • Support for z/OS 2.5, IMS 15.2, and MQ 9.2

  • Support for CICS program name filtering

  • New Db2 for z/OS SMF reports:

    • F34 Db2 + (SMF) Locking Activity

    • F33 Db2 + (SMF) Buffer Pool Stats

    • F32 Db2 + (SMF) SQL Activity

    • F31 Db2 + (SMF) CPU/Elapsed Times

    • F30 Db2 + (SMF) Class 3 Wait Times (Was F20)

  • New Java reports:

    • J18 Java Garbage Collection Stats

    • J19 Java Heap Object Report

  • Support for NATURAL/ADABAS zIIP offload and Natural Optimized Compiler (NOC)

  • Capability to download JSON reports

  • Ability to display sampling rate (on R03)

  • Support for Checkpoint merge utility

  • System Symbol support in Listener / Common Server in the Eclipse plug-in

APA 15.1.1 delivers Japanese translations.
